Understanding Oil Viscosity Levels

Oil viscosity is a critical characteristic to consider when it comes to choosing the right oil for your vehicle. It determines the oil's resistance to flow and plays a vital role in the overall lubrication and protection of engine components. Understanding the different viscosity levels will help you make an informed decision regarding the right oil to use.

What is Viscosity?

Viscosity refers to the thickness or resistance to flow of a liquid. In the context of oil, it measures how easily the oil can flow within the engine. A high viscosity oil is thicker and flows more slowly, while a low viscosity oil is thinner and flows more easily.

Viscosity Grading System

To classify oils accurately, the Society of Automotive Engineers (SAE) established a viscosity grading system. This system assigns a numerical value to represent the oil's viscosity at specified temperatures. The viscosity grade is expressed as an "XW-XX" code, where the "W" stands for winter and the "XX" represents the viscosity measurement.

The first number before the "W" indicates the oil's flow characteristics at low temperatures. The lower the number, the better it performs in colder conditions. The second number represents the oil's viscosity at higher temperatures.

Common Viscosity Grades

There are various viscosity grades available, but the most commonly used ones are 5W-30, 10W-30, and 10W-40.

5W-30: This oil is designed for colder climates and provides excellent performance in low temperatures. The "5" indicates easy flow during chilly starts, while the "30" refers to its viscosity at normal operating temperatures.

10W-30: This viscosity grade is suitable for a wide range of temperatures, making it a popular choice for many vehicles. It offers good flow characteristics at low temperatures and maintains proper lubrication at higher temperatures.

10W-40: This oil is commonly used in warmer climates or older engines that require higher viscosity. It provides better protection under high temperatures and higher engine mileage.

Choosing the Right Viscosity Level

The appropriate viscosity level for your vehicle depends on several factors, including the manufacturer's recommendations, climate conditions, and engine design. Consult your vehicle's owner manual or check with an automotive professional to ensure you select the correct viscosity grade.

Using the wrong oil viscosity can lead to increased engine wear, decreased fuel efficiency, and potential damage to engine components. It is crucial to follow the manufacturer's guidelines to maintain optimal engine performance and longevity.
